Title:
METHOD FOR PRODUCING OPTICAL MATERIAL
Document Type and Number:
WIPO Patent Application WO/2023/199875
Kind Code:
A1
Abstract:
Provided is a method for producing an optical material by hydrogenating an aromatic ring of an aromatic vinyl compound polymer (nuclear hydrogenation) to obtain an optical material having adequate heat resistance at a high nuclear hydrogenation rate. More specifically, provided is a method for producing an optical material by hydrogenating an aromatic ring of an aromatic vinyl compound polymer (nuclear hydrogenation), wherein the method is characterized by use of a mixed solvent containing at least one first solvent and at least one second solvent.
